In the illustrious theater of strength sports, Brian Shaw occupies a seat of honor. A decade has been devoted by this paragon to the grueling discipline of strongman contests. With the dawn of the 2023 Shaw Classic, the fourth installment of his signature competition, Shaw poised himself for a memorable denouement to his celebrated career.

An Unforeseen Hurdle on Stage

Athletes, no matter how seasoned, are occasionally thrown off script. Such was the case for Shaw, who, with aspirations of a sterling finale, encountered an unexpected setback. After the conclusion of the inaugural day, Shaw was tantalizingly positioned a mere 0.5 points behind the lead, held by Mitchell Hooper. As the curtain rose on day two, the atmosphere was electric with expectation. Yet, during the Standing Chest Press, a pivotal scene in this act, Shaw was met with a formidable antagonist: a sudden tear in his right pec.

Perseverance Against the Odds

For many in the spotlight, an injury is a cue for a graceful exit. But Shaw, a seasoned thespian in this arena, chose to improvise. With sheer determination masking his pain, he persevered, and his tenacity was rewarded with the ultimate accolade – the title of “Strongest Man On Earth.”

Brian Shaw’s Healing Odyssey: Embracing the Familiar for Recovery

In the unforgiving realm of Strongman competitions, where the line between triumph and tribulation is etched in iron, Brian Shaw stands as a testament to resilience. Having weathered the strains of a prolonged Strongman career, Shaw’s battle-hardened physique has borne witness to multiple muscle tears. Drawing upon his past encounter with a hamstring tear, Shaw has embarked on a journey of healing, returning to the same trusted physician who aided him before. This pilgrimage to Arizona not only underscores the extent of his commitment but also illuminates the significance of familiarity in the pursuit of recovery.

“Heading down to Arizona to get some treatment done for my pec… After the treatment, I got down there on my hamstrings, and how well that worked, I figured it would be a good idea to head back down and get this checked out.”

Navigating Recovery: Brian Shaw’s Diagnostic Odyssey

After making the arduous journey to the clinic, Brian Shaw’s quest for recovery plunged him into a battery of medical examinations. A blood test, necessitating the filling of 60 vials, was the first step upon arrival. The subsequent rehydration and rejuvenation were facilitated by an IV infusion. Amidst the clinical proceedings, a barrage of inquiries unraveled, including a pivotal question regarding the nuanced nature of his injury’s onset — whether it occurred during the concentric or eccentric phase of a lift.

However, the contrast between Brian Shaw’s seemingly pain-free demeanor at the video’s inception and the moment he bared his torso was stark. The telltale signs of a Pec Tear were impossible to ignore; a sprawling bruise dominated the right side of his pectoral muscle, with even parts of his bicep displaying a transformed hue.

In pursuit of greater clarity, an ultrasound emerged as the subsequent course of action, a procedure meticulously showcased in the video. The untrained eye could hardly miss the evident tear in the Pec muscle, yet the attending physician delved into a comprehensive analysis, unraveling the intricacies of the injury’s anatomy.

“He got both fibers. He got both clavicular and pec. He has some fiber disruption, as you can tell by the gaps here. But, best case scenario, like you can still see the attaching planes. It is high grade, but it is partial,” stated the doctor.

“To actually take a look at it is pretty cool,” responded Shaw.

Brian Shaw’s Road to Recovery: Opting for Minimally Invasive Measures

Navigating the aftermath of a muscle tear, Brian Shaw’s treatment trajectory steered away from the often-dreaded surgical route. Instead, he found solace in a less invasive alternative — injections. While many with similar injuries find themselves under the surgeon’s knife, Shaw was fortunate to evade that path. The administration of the undisclosed medication was meticulously documented in the video, with each needle’s penetration resonating with precision on the ultrasound screen. This methodological approach offered a glimpse into Shaw’s unwavering commitment to his healing journey and the careful measures undertaken by the medical team.

“It kind of feels pressurized, like full, like really full. It is such a weird feeling… It’s alright, we’ve got all the good stuff in there.”

Post-Treatment: Brian Shaw Embraces Advanced Recovery and Reflection

Upon concluding the immediate treatment, Brian Shaw turned to an advanced, polarized ice pack, a product with roots in military development, to alleviate and manage the discomfort in his injured pec. The day’s proceedings culminated in an in-depth discussion with the medical experts. They outlined the path forward, providing guidance on post-treatment care and activities. Shaw, ever transparent, shared his reflections on the treatment process, offering viewers a glimpse into his emotional and physical state during this challenging recovery phase.

“So, the procedure is officially complete. I feel like it was a big success. They were able to get in there and treat everything… I’m really confident with this.”

Brian Shaw’s Legacy: Triumph Over Trial and a Vision for the Future of Strongman

Despite the impediment posed by the Pec Tear, Brian Shaw’s unyielding spirit carried him through, culminating in a befitting title – the Strongest Man On Earth. While this injury could have potentially affected his performance at the 2023 Shaw Classic, Shaw’s resilience and determination triumphed, marking an unparalleled ending to his illustrious career.

 

 

View this post on Instagram

 

A post shared by Brian Shaw (@shawstrength)


Boasting a stellar tally that includes four World’s Strongest Man (WSM) titles, a duo of Shaw Classic victories, three wins at the Arnold Strongman Classic, and an impressive eighteen international titles, Shaw’s name is etched in the annals of Strongman history. These accolades are punctuated with numerous World Records and moments of sheer, unmatched prowess, demonstrating his extraordinary dedication to the sport.

Yet, as one chapter closes, another begins. Brian Shaw’s retirement from active competition doesn’t signal his farewell to the Strongman community. Instead, he’s redirecting his energy and expertise towards elevating the Shaw Classic. He envisions it as not just a competition, but a spectacle – a global platform where athletes receive due recognition and fans are treated to unrivaled displays of strength. The goal? To shape the Shaw Classic into the zenith of Strongman events globally.
